Introduction to Biodiversity Loss
Biodiversity loss is a pressing issue that affects not only the environment but also human societies and economies. The rapid decline in species populations and the degradation of ecosystems are alarming signs that we are losing the battle to preserve biodiversity. According to the Intergovernmental Science-Policy Platform on Biodiversity and Ecosystem Services (IPBES), approximately one million species are facing extinction, and the current rate of species extinction is tens to hundreds of times higher than the natural rate. This loss of biodiversity is not only an environmental issue but also a human rights issue, as it affects the livelihoods of millions of people who depend on natural resources for their survival.
Causes of Biodiversity Loss
There are several causes of biodiversity loss, including:
Deforestation and land-use changes, which result in habitat destruction and fragmentation
Pollution, which can lead to the degradation of water and soil quality
Overfishing and destructive fishing practices, which can deplete fish populations and damage marine ecosystems
Climate change, which can alter the Distribution and abundance of species
Invasive species, which can outcompete native species for resources and habitat
These causes are often interconnected and can have cumulative effects on ecosystems. For example, deforestation can lead to soil erosion, which can increase the risk of landslides and flooding. Similarly, climate change can exacerbate the effects of pollution by altering the chemistry of water and soil.
Impact of Human Activities on Biodiversity
Human activities are the primary drivers of biodiversity loss. The production and consumption patterns of modern societies have significant environmental impacts, including the destruction of habitats, the overexploitation of resources, and the release of pollutants. The IPBES report highlights that the main drivers of biodiversity loss are:
Agriculture, which is responsible for approximately 70% of global deforestation
Urbanization, which can lead to the destruction of natural habitats and the fragmentation of ecosystems
Infrastructure development, such as the construction of roads, dams, and other infrastructure, which can disrupt ecosystems and lead to habitat destruction
These human activities not only harm the environment but also have significant economic and social impacts. For example, the loss of biodiversity can lead to decreased crop yields, reduced fish stocks, and decreased tourism revenue.
Consequences of Biodiversity Loss
The consequences of biodiversity loss are far-reaching and can have significant impacts on ecosystems, human health, and the economy. Some of the potential consequences of biodiversity loss include:
Decline in Ecosystem Services
Ecosystem services, such as pollination, pest control, and climate regulation, are essential for maintaining the health of ecosystems. However, these services are often provided by species that are vulnerable to extinction. The loss of these species can lead to a decline in ecosystem services, which can have significant impacts on human well-being. For example, the loss of pollinators can lead to decreased crop yields, while the loss of pest-control species can lead to increased pesticide use.
Decreased Food Security
Biodiversity is essential for maintaining food security. The loss of crop and animal species can lead to decreased food availability, which can have significant impacts on human health and well-being. According to the Food and Agriculture Organization (FAO), the loss of biodiversity can lead to decreased crop yields, reduced fish stocks, and decreased livestock productivity.
Increased Risk of Natural Disasters
Ecosystems play a crucial role in regulating the climate and protecting against natural disasters. However, the loss of biodiversity can lead to decreased ecosystem resilience, which can increase the risk of natural disasters such as floods, landslides, and droughts. For example, the loss of mangrove forests can increase the risk of coastal erosion and flooding, while the loss of coral reefs can increase the risk of storm damage.
Human Health Impacts
The loss of biodiversity can also have significant impacts on human health. For example, the loss of medicinal plants can lead to decreased access to life-saving medicines, while the loss of pollinators can lead to decreased food availability. Additionally, the loss of ecosystems can lead to increased risk of disease transmission, as species that are vulnerable to extinction may be more likely to carry diseases that can be transmitted to humans.
Solutions to Biodiversity Loss
While the situation may seem bleak, there are several solutions to biodiversity loss. Some of the potential solutions include:
Conservation efforts, such as the establishment of protected areas and the restoration of degraded habitats
Sustainable land-use practices, such as agroforestry and permaculture
Reducing pollution and waste, through the implementation of circular economy practices and the reduction of plastic use
Promoting sustainable consumption patterns, through education and awareness-raising campaigns
These solutions require a collaborative effort from governments, businesses, and individuals. We must work together to protect and preserve biodiversity, not only for the health of the planet but also for our own well-being.

Policy and Legislative Frameworks for Biodiversity Conservation
Policy and legislative frameworks are essential for protecting and preserving biodiversity. Governments must implement and enforce laws that protect ecosystems and species, and provide incentives for sustainable land-use practices. International agreements, such as the Convention on Biological Diversity, can also play a crucial role in promoting biodiversity conservation globally.

What are the consequences of losing a species?
The loss of a species can have significant consequences for ecosystems and human societies. When a species becomes extinct, it can lead to a range of impacts, including the disruption of food chains, the loss of ecosystem services, and the reduction of ecosystem resilience. For example, the loss of a pollinator species can impact the production of crops, while the loss of a predator species can lead to an increase in prey populations, which can then overgraze or overbrowse habitats. Additionally, the loss of a species can also have cultural and spiritual impacts, as many species have cultural or spiritual significance for human societies.
The consequences of losing a species can also be far-reaching and have significant economic impacts. For example, the loss of a commercially important species can impact industries such as fishing or forestry, while the loss of a species that provides ecosystem services, such as pollination or pest control, can lead to increased costs for farmers or foresters. Furthermore, the loss of a species can also have impacts on human health, as many species provide important medicinal or food resources. Therefore, it is essential to conserve and protect species to prevent their extinction and maintain the health and resilience of ecosystems.
How does climate change impact biodiversity?
Climate change is a significant driver of biodiversity loss, as it alters ecosystems, disrupts species interactions, and leads to the extinction of species that are unable to adapt to the changing conditions. Rising temperatures, changing precipitation patterns, and increased frequency of extreme weather events can all impact biodiversity, as species are forced to adapt to new conditions or migrate to new habitats. Additionally, climate change can also lead to the spread of invasive species, which can outcompete native species for resources and habitat.

Can biodiversity loss be reversed?
While some biodiversity loss is irreversible, many ecosystems and species can be restored and conserved with effective management and conservation efforts. For example, the reintroduction of species that have been driven to extinction in a particular area can help to restore ecosystems and promote biodiversity. Additionally, the restoration of habitats, such as forests or wetlands, can provide critical habitat for many species and help to promote ecosystem services.
Conservation efforts, such as protected areas, community-led conservation initiatives, and sustainable land-use planning, can all help to promote biodiversity and reduce the rate of species extinctions. Furthermore, addressing the main drivers of biodiversity loss, such as deforestation, pollution, and climate change, can also help to reduce the pressure on ecosystems and promote biodiversity. However, reversing biodiversity loss will require a concerted effort from governments, businesses, and civil society, and will need to be underpinned by a commitment to sustainability and environmental stewardship.
